FOOD SAFETY TESTING MARKET: GROWTH AND TRENDS
The rising prevalence of food adulteration and outbreaks of foodborne illnesses around the globe highlights the necessity of food safety testing. An outbreak of foodborne disease refers to the occurrence of two or more cases of similar illnesses linked to the consumption of a shared food item. Therefore, food safety or hygiene testing is crucial in the food and beverage sector, as it examines food products to ensure they are safe to eat and meet regulatory standards. According to a report by WHO, approximately 600 million individuals worldwide fall ill each year due to the consumption of contaminated food.
As a result, the food safety testing market is rapidly expanding, with numerous regulatory organizations, such as the Food and Drug Administration (FDA), USDA, and EFSA, along with various regional authorities, enforcing thorough testing protocols for food products to prevent foodborne illnesses and ensure safety for individuals and communities. The importance of food safety lies in its role in verifying the cleanliness and safety of food by detecting and identifying harmful contaminants, toxins, and other substances that pose health risks.
Moreover, to combat the widespread problem of food adulteration, regulatory agencies have established several standards, leading to the food safety testing market developing specific target tests for pathogens, GMOs, allergens, chemicals, pesticides, physical contaminants, nutritional labeling, and more. These assessments assist in detecting chemical pollutants, including pesticides, heavy metals (like lead and mercury), drug residues, and potentially harmful food additives. Additionally, meat, poultry, and seafood products are particularly significant in food safety testing due to their increased risk of contamination.
Taking these aspects into account, industry players are utilizing technological innovations and data analysis to improve their processes through automation and robotics, enhancing testing methods that minimize human error and boost efficiency by effectively managing large volumes of samples. Owing to the escalating incidence of foodborne illnesses, ongoing food adulteration scandals, and advancing technologies, the food safety testing market is expected to increase during the forecast period.

Market Share by Type of Technology
Based on type of technology, the food safety testing market is segmented into molecular diagnostics (DNA sequencing, next generation sequencing, real time polymerase chain reaction (PCR), Rapid (enzyme-linked immunosorbent assay (ELISA), immunoassays, lateral flow assays, PCR, and other rapid technologies), Traditional (Chemical testing, conventional method, microbiological testing, other technologies).
According to our estimates, currently, rapid testing segment captures the majority of the market. This can be attributed to the benefits of PCR-based assays, such as elevated sensitivity and specificity, quick results, scalability, regulatory approval, and cost-effectiveness. However, next-generation sequencing (NGS) segment is expected to grow at a relatively higher CAGR during the forecast period, owing to its extensive analysis capabilities, high throughput, and improved sensitivity and specificity.
Market Share by Type of Application
Based on type of application, the food safety testing market is segmented into export, import, manufacturing (finished product, production line, and raw material testing) processing, (food safety management, quality assurance, and quality control), retail (food safety management, quality assurance, and quality control), service (catering testing, food safety management, and restaurant testing) and other applications.
According to our estimates, currently, manufacturing segment captures the majority of the market, owing to the essential role of food safety testing in the food production industry. For instance, assessing the safety and quality of raw materials prior to their use in the manufacturing process, as well as conducting quality tests on the final product in accordance with regulatory standards before it reaches consumers, highlights the importance of food safety testing within the manufacturing field. As a result, this segment is projected to maintain its leading position in the market during the forecast period.
